Error when compiling surface shader when dynamic loop depending on WorldNormalVector is present
Steps to reproduce:
1. Open attached project
2. Select "TestShader" in project view
3. Compile shader
Result: error "Surface shader Input structure needs INTERNAL_DATA for this WorldNormalVector or WorldReflectionVector usage" is thrown even though "INTERNAL_DATA" is added to the Input structure
4. Open "TestShader" and comment the for loop - the errors are gone
Reproducible with: 5.3.1f1, 5.4.3p2, 5.5.0f3, 5.6.0a5
